If we provide a facility for you to resell your ticket(s), you can select on your Easol account to resell one or more tickets of your booking. Your ticket/s will be listed as “Resale: Festival Ticket” and can be purchased at the current selling Tier. If sold, you will receive back the ticket’s face value you paid without the booking fee. Once sold, you will receive an email notification to confirm it has been resold and your refund is processed.
Please keep in mind:
Only the lead booker can resell tickets in a booking;
This option is only valid for full paid Event tickets and not Payment Plan ones (unless they have been fully paid). Your ticket must be fully paid before you can put your ticket(s) up for resale;
The ticket will enter a queueing system. We do not guarantee that the ticket/s will be sold.
Ticket transfer and resale will only be available for a limited period. Details will be on our website.

8) Camping & Accommodation
Camping at Flash Festival is only permitted provided you purchase a camping pass together with a Festival Ticket.
Check-in and check-out times are stated on the FAQ page. Before arrival, 3 weeks prior, you will be asked to complete the online form via your Easol account providing personal details required at check-in. It is required by Italian law to provide identification document details (such Passport details, nationality, date of birth, etc.) to register with local authorities all campers that stay onsite at the Festival. This information must be provided before Your arrival to facilitate entry process and timings or, if not possible, at the time of your accommodation check-in.
Campers should pitch tents in designated camping areas only and stay out of fire lanes and other working areas. The Promoter reserves the right to re-locate your accommodation to another area of the Venue should weather conditions deem it necessary to do so.
No alcohol is allowed in the campsite and inside the festival. No glass allowed in the campsite and inside the festival.
Gazebos, awnings or trailer tents are not allowed on the campsite.
You should bring a tent that is sized for the amount of occupants. We reserve the right to refuse to allow any structures which are too large or which we believe may cause a health and safety risk.
We will not be liable for any failure to provide any advertised facilities within the camping area and we shall not be held liable for matters outside of its control, including those which may result in any loss of amenity, for example, where a third party supplier fails to provide utilities on time, or where natural changes to the landscape or where poor weather conditions are experienced.
All items brought to a campsite are brought and left at your own risk. Festival does not take responsibility for any items left behind.
You must follow the recycling system inside the campsite and commit to leave the site like you found it. All rubbish must be removed from Your site and placed inside the dedicated bins provided. You must collect your rubbish at the end of the Festival.
For safety reasons, we will not permit any gas canisters, nitrous oxide, cylinders or petrol cookers or aerosols over 250ml into the campsites, or anywhere on site. Please check with the Promoter before bringing any cooking equipment onsite or using any such cooking equipment.
All campsites are considered unpowered.
No campfires are permitted within the festival or surrounding areas for safety reasons.
No animals permitted anywhere on festival sites (excluding guide dogs or medically authorized assistance dogs - this must be pre-autorized by the Promoter).
Intoxication and drug use will not be tolerated.
Camping noise curfew applies from 2AM to 8AM.
Campers are required to comply with the instructions of the management and security. Management may evict a camper if management deems that the camper presents a safety risk to other people within the festival, or if the camper damages property or interferes with, or cause or permit interference with the safety, reasonable peace, comfort or privacy of any person lawfully within the Venue, or if the camper refuses to follow directions of the Promoter or Security.
